What Are AI-Powered Customer Success Milestones?
AI-powered customer success milestones are intelligent checkpoints in the customer journey that automatically track, analyze, and predict customer health based on behavioral data, usage patterns, and engagement signals. Unlike traditional milestone tracking that relies on manual updates and reactive measures, AI systems continuously monitor hundreds of data points across your customer base—from login frequency and feature adoption to support ticket patterns and contract renewal timing. The AI identifies both positive progression indicators (successful onboarding, feature expansion, advocacy behaviors) and risk signals (declining usage, support escalations, delayed implementations) to create dynamic, predictive milestone maps for each account. This enables CS teams to proactively intervene with at-risk customers and identify expansion opportunities months before they become obvious through traditional reporting.

How AI Milestone Systems Work
AI milestone tracking systems integrate with your existing customer data sources—CRM, product analytics, support systems, billing platforms—to create comprehensive customer health scores. Machine learning algorithms analyze historical patterns to identify which behaviors correlate with successful outcomes versus churn risks, then apply these learnings to score current customer progress in real-time.
- Data Integration & Baseline Creation
Step: 1
Description: AI connects to all customer touchpoints and establishes baseline behavior patterns for successful vs. at-risk accounts across different segments and use cases
- Predictive Milestone Mapping
Step: 2
Description: System creates dynamic milestone frameworks based on customer journey stage, identifying critical success indicators and warning signals specific to each account type
- Automated Monitoring & Alerts
Step: 3
Description: AI continuously tracks progress against milestones, automatically flagging deviations and triggering appropriate workflows for CS team intervention or celebration

Best Practices for AI Milestone Implementation
- Start with Clear Success Definitions
Description: Define specific, measurable outcomes for each customer journey stage before implementing AI tracking. Map desired behaviors to business outcomes.
Pro Tip: Use cohort analysis to identify which early behaviors correlate strongest with long-term success
- Integrate Across All Customer Touchpoints
Description: Connect AI systems to product usage, support interactions, billing events, and communication platforms for comprehensive view.
Pro Tip: Weight different data sources based on their predictive power—product usage typically predicts retention better than email opens
- Create Actionable Alert Systems
Description: Configure AI to trigger specific workflows based on milestone achievements or risks, not just notifications. Link alerts to concrete next steps.
Pro Tip: Set up automated success celebrations and expansion conversation triggers, not just churn risk alerts
- Enable Customer Self-Service Milestone Tracking
Description: Provide customers with their own milestone dashboards so they can track progress and feel ownership of their success journey.
Pro Tip: Gamify milestone achievement with progress bars and celebration moments to increase customer engagement
Common Implementation Mistakes to Avoid
- Over-complicating initial milestone framework
Why Bad: Teams get overwhelmed by too many metrics and abandon the system
Fix: Start with 3-5 critical milestones per journey stage, expand gradually as team adapts
- Relying solely on product usage data
Why Bad: Misses important relationship and satisfaction indicators that predict churn
Fix: Combine quantitative usage data with qualitative signals like NPS scores, support sentiment, and stakeholder engagement
- Setting static milestone thresholds
Why Bad: Different customer segments have different success patterns and behaviors
Fix: Use AI to create dynamic, segment-specific milestone criteria that adapt based on customer characteristics and goals
